#5f1d02 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5f1d02 is composed of 37.3% red, 11.4%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.5%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 62.7% black. It has a hue angle of 17.4 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 19%. #5f1d02 color hex could be obtained by blending #be3a04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#5f1d02 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].

#5f1d02 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#5f1d02 has RGB values of R:95, G:29,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.69, Y:0.98, K:0.63. Its decimal value is 6233346.

Shades and Tints of #5f1d02

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120600 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#5f1d02

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#32302f is the less saturated color, while #5f1d02 is the most saturated one.
